At least 10 buses were gutted after a massive fire broke out near Veerbhadra Nagar in Bengaluru on Monday.
Fire tenders are currently at the spot and efforts are underway to douse the blaze.

The cause of the fire is yet to be ascertained, but it is suspected that it might have started from a garage fire that is close to the bus stand.
No casualties or injuries have been reported so far.
